Lethargy

noun
/ˈleθ.ər.dʒi/

Meaning

a lack of energy and enthusiasm; tiredness and inactivity
A state of tiredness, lack of energy, or drowsiness.

Example Sentences

The hot weather caused a feeling of lethargy.

The hot weather caused a feeling of lethargy among the workers.

Synonyms

sluggishness, torpor, inertia, fatigue, drowsiness, tiredness
